At Cantor Fitzgerald Securities, we are looking for a talented and driven Attorney to support our Investment Banking Division. In this role, you will provide legal expertise and commercial insights, ensuring the efficient and timely execution of securities offerings. As a key member of our team, you will have the chance to make a significant impact and contribute to the success of our business.
Responsibilities
- Advise on legal, regulatory, and reputational matters for the Investment Banking Division.
- Supervise outside counsel on various capital markets offerings, including IPOs, SPACs, and securitizations.
- Review, negotiate, and draft transaction documents, such as engagement letters and underwriting agreements.
- Coordinate globally with legal and compliance colleagues to stay updated on securities regulations.
- Assist in obtaining internal approvals and ensuring proper governance for securities offerings.
- Liaise with Investment Banking Compliance and Sales & Trading Legal to promote regulatory compliance.
- Research and provide insights on new and proposed securities laws and regulations.
- Support the creation of internal policies and procedures to maintain compliance.
- Collaborate with deal teams and operational teams to execute securities offerings efficiently.
Qualifications
- 3-5+ years of debt and/or equity capital markets legal experience at a top-tier law firm or investment bank.
- Significant expertise in advising investment banks on IPOs, Shelf-takedowns, and other ECM deals.
- Proficiency in negotiating with auditors and issuer's counsels for comfort letters and legal opinions.
- Solid understanding of federal securities laws and New York/Delaware corporate law.
- Strong drafting skills, particularly for engagement letters, NDAs, and purchase/placement agreements.
- Excellent academic credentials, including a J.D. from an ABA-accredited US law school.
- Admission to the NY State Bar in good standing is mandatory.
- Willingness to take on drafting responsibilities and work with minimal precedents.
- Exceptional writing, organizational, and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, high-pressure environment and interface with senior executives.
